For Nietzsche, the famous mustachioed nihilist, happiness is a kind of control one has over their surroundings. The German philosopher wrote frequently on the impacts that power (and a lack of power) can have on people's lived experiences. When people resist, they take back their agency. That sense of self can then turn into happiness.

WebbThe Philosophy and Science of Mindfulness. The idea that changing one’s thoughts can change one’s reality is a cornerstone of Buddha’s philosophy. In the opening sentences of his earliest sayings, he emphatically claims that “Your states (of existence) originate in your mind.
